More than 450 children and adolescents with physical and/or cognitive disabilities, with speech, hearing, or other profound developmental impairments are currently being educated and supported integratively in the regular schools of the canton or separately at three locations in the city of Schaffhausen. In addition to various therapy offerings, we run a supplementary school area with lunch, daily structure, and boarding. Over 500 employees are engaged in various functions at the SCHAFFHAUSEN SPECIAL SCHOOLS.

You will treat students who are educated as integrative special students in regular schools in the canton
of Schaffhausen and work constructively and goal-oriented with others involved in the education of the respective integratively educated child or adolescent (teachers, special educators, and support staff) as well as the parents
Your specific tasks include planning, conducting, and evaluating therapy lessons. You will primarily work in individual situations. Writing reports is also part of your responsibilities.
The extent of employment depends on the needs of the integrative special students in the various school buildings and the number of children and adolescents taken on.
Individuals qualified as speech therapists with foreign diplomas can be employed on a temporary basis until they obtain EDK recognition. An EDK-recognized speech therapy training is a prerequisite for a permanent position in the canton of Schaffhausen.
